The scheme allows expats to voluntarily participate and start contributing to their retirement fund during their employment period. The Golden Pension Scheme is designed for expatriates working in the UAE — including employees from both the private and public sectors. Consulting a financial or tax advisor is crucial to help navigate any tax implications related to drawing pensions from overseas while residing in the UAE. These gratuity payments can be a helpful foundation for retirement savings, but they may not be enough to ensure financial independence in retirement. Instead of pensions, expatriates are entitled to end-of-service gratuity payments, which serve as a form of retirement savings.
